Thomas Burg's BlogTalk 2.0 conference begins in Vienna on Monday, with a line-up including Ben and Mena Trott, developers of the widely used Movable Type blogging platform and a variety of other speakers who are interested in practical uses of weblogs and related issues.
I will be speaking on Tuesday about our work within the UK NHS Modernisation Agency, using connected weblogs and social software to stimulate social networks around health service improvement.
Before we talk, we walk. BlogWalk 3 takes place tomorrow before the main conference begins and many interesting people will be meeting up to see if they can walk, talk and blog at the same time (moblogging doesn't count!).
The Vienna Museum Quarter has some wonderful events and exhibitions going on, plus open-air WiFi for us connectivity addicts.
